+#define BUF_SIZE (1024*1024)
+
+FILE *outfile = NULL;
+char **expected_result;
+
+#define FENCE_SIZE 512
+static void
+print_cmp_test(int n, char *frmt, ...)
+{
+ int res = -1;
+ static char clib_buf[BUF_SIZE];
+ static unsigned char the_erts_buf[BUF_SIZE];
+ char *erts_buf = (char *) &the_erts_buf[FENCE_SIZE];
+ va_list args;
+
+ if (outfile) {
+ char *fp, *tp;
+ va_start(args, frmt);
+ if (n < 0)
+ res = vsprintf(erts_buf, frmt, args);
+ else {
+#ifdef HAVE_VSNPRINTF
+ res = vsnprintf(erts_buf, (size_t) n, frmt, args);
+#else
+ fail("No vsnprintf()");
+#endif
+ }
+ va_end(args);
+ ASSERT(res >= 0);
+ fp = erts_buf;
+ tp = clib_buf;
+ while (*fp) {
+ switch (*fp) {
+ case '\a': *(tp++) = '\\'; *(tp++) = 'a'; break;
+ case '\b': *(tp++) = '\\'; *(tp++) = 'b'; break;
+ case '\f': *(tp++) = '\\'; *(tp++) = 'f'; break;
+ case '\n': *(tp++) = '\\'; *(tp++) = 'n'; break;
+ case '\r': *(tp++) = '\\'; *(tp++) = 'r'; break;
+ case '\t': *(tp++) = '\\'; *(tp++) = 't'; break;
+ case '\v': *(tp++) = '\\'; *(tp++) = 'v'; break;
+ case '\"': *(tp++) = '\\'; *(tp++) = '\"'; break;
+ case '\\': *(tp++) = '\\'; *(tp++) = '\\'; break;
+ default: *(tp++) = *fp; break;
+ }
+ fp++;
+ }
+ *tp = '\0';
+ res = fprintf(outfile, "\t\"%s\",\n", clib_buf);
+ ASSERT(res >= 0);
+ }
+ else {
+ char *xres;
+ va_start(args, frmt);
+ if (n < 0)
+ res = erts_vsprintf(erts_buf, frmt, args);
+ else {
+ int i;
+ int chk_sz = 2*FENCE_SIZE + n;
+ for (i = 0; i < chk_sz; i++)
+ the_erts_buf[i] = 0xeb;
+ res = erts_vsnprintf(erts_buf, (size_t) n, frmt, args);
+ for (i = 0; i < chk_sz; i++)
+ if ((((char *) &the_erts_buf[i]) < erts_buf
+ || erts_buf + n <= ((char *) &the_erts_buf[i]))
+ && the_erts_buf[i] != 0xeb) {
+ int j;
+ for (j = 0; j < chk_sz; j++)
+ print(j ? ",%x(%d)" : "%x(%d)",
+ (unsigned) the_erts_buf[j], j - FENCE_SIZE);
+ print_eol();
+ fail("Garbage written out of bounds (%d,%d)",
+ i - FENCE_SIZE, n);
+ }
+ }
+ va_end(args);
+ ASSERT(res >= 0);
+
+ if (expected_result) {
+ ASSERT(*expected_result);
+ xres = *expected_result;
+ expected_result++;
+ }
+ else {
+ va_start(args, frmt);
+ if (n < 0)
+ res = vsprintf(clib_buf, frmt, args);
+ else {
+#ifdef HAVE_VSNPRINTF
+ res = vsnprintf(clib_buf, (size_t) n, frmt, args);
+#else
+ fail("No vsnprintf()");
+#endif
+ }
+ va_end(args);
+ ASSERT(res >= 0);
+ xres = clib_buf;
+ }
+
+ if (strcmp(xres, erts_buf) != 0) {
+ print_line("expected result : \"%s\"", xres);
+ print_line("erts_buf : \"%s\"", erts_buf);
+ fail("\"%s\" != \"%s\" (format=\"%s\")", xres, erts_buf, frmt);
+ }
+
+ print_line("Checked format \"%s\" with result: \"%s\"", frmt, erts_buf);
+ }
+}
